Our General Contractor Process in Brockton

01

Full exterior walkthrough

Every elevation assessed together, so the scope is set as one job rather than three.

02

One written contract

One contract covering everything, so there is no gap between quotes for something to fall through.

03

Permits and sequencing

Permits filed and inspection slots booked before the crew is scheduled.

04

Staged execution

Openings, then envelope, then trim — each flashed into the next in the correct order.

05

Inspections

We are on site for every inspection, so a failed detail is corrected the same day.

06

Handover and warranty

One handover, one warranty document covering the whole package.

What happens if you find rot once you have started?

We stop, photograph it and show you before covering anything back up. The repair rate is agreed in the contract before we start, so there is no renegotiation with your wall open.
